Plugins integrating with the Tallyglow points ledger authenticate via a single header on every request. Tokens are scoped per plugin and rate-limited at the Wrenmoor gateway; redemption endpoints additionally require the member-consent flag. Sandbox and production use separate credentials, so never reuse keys across environments. For sandbox development, authenticate with the key shown below.

API key for yagag-fawif: zpat4_Gful

MEMO — Branch Managers

Our property and liability coverage with Kestrel Mutual renews on the first of next quarter. Premiums rise 9%. Confirm your branch asset registers are current by Friday; claims history errors cost us last cycle. Route questions through regional ops, not the broker. Renewal terms this year were shaped by considerations outlined in the confidential note below.

management briefing: The eastern region missed its Pelius quota by 53.9 percent last quarter. Silwynox Partners plans to raise the Belvan list price by 13.2 percent in July. The pricing group signed off on a budget of $185.6 million for Project Quenok. The renewal with Oliathax Freight closes at $62.4 million a year, 48.3 percent below the last contract.

Owner: platform on-call rotation.

During the Oct incident, the Marrowgate checkout service intermittently failed to resolve the internal payments hostname. Root cause: resolver cache TTL too short plus no negative-cache ceiling, so transient upstream blips cascaded into request failures. Fix is merged; do not revert without reading the incident doc. New hires: these values are deliberate, not defaults. If you see resolution flaps again, check upstream health before touching them. The agreed constants are set out below.

tuning table, yaguf-bawef:
RATE_LIMITS = {
    "ralwyn": 5,
    "druath": 1,
}

## Step 4: Update canary gate thresholds

After moving Lanternfold to the new rollout controller, the old percentage-based gates no longer apply. The controller now evaluates error-rate and latency windows per slice, and promotion is blocked until both pass for two consecutive intervals. Future maintainers should not re-enable the legacy gate file; it is ignored and will be removed next quarter. Apply the gating values below to every environment before resuming deploys. The current configuration is as follows:

settings of fahag-haduf:
[ulaox]
port = 8443
region = south-2
host = ulaox.lumiccorp.internal
timeout_ms = 500
retries = 8